Can from Appellation Wines.
Appearance - golden and clear with a nicely proportioned off-white head.
Nose - orange barley water, light bread, a hint of toffee.
Taste - sweet malts, dried orange peel and some fresh orange, almost zest too.
Palate - light bodied, refreshing finish.
Overall - nice, better than most examples from Koln, I'd like to say.
